End of Watch: Tuesday, December 28, 2010
Biographical Info
Age: 24
Tour of Duty: 10 months
Badge Number: 2650
Incident Details
Cause of Death: Gunfire
Date of Incident: Tuesday, December 28, 2010
Weapon Used: Gun; Unknown type
Suspect Info: Committed Suicide
Police Officer Jillian Smith was shot and killed after responding to an apartment for a report of a domestic dispute.
Officer Smith responded to take a report in regards to an earlier domestic dispute. The male subject had already left the apartment when she arrived at the location. Officer Smith was inside the apartment taking a report from the female victim when the male subject returned unexpectedly.
As the man opened fire Officer Smith positioned herself to shield the woman's 11-year-old daughter, saving the girl but receiving fatal gunshot wounds. The man then chased the woman to a bedroom where he murdered her before killing himself.
Officer Smith had served with the Arlington Police Department for 10 months and had finished her field training 15 days prior to her murder.
